How much does it cost to rent an apartment in South Sarasota?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| South Sarasota Studio Apartments | $1,807 | $1,290 | $5,470 |
| South Sarasota 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,996 | $1,095 | $8,627 |
| South Sarasota 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,482 | $1,325 | $10,000+ |
| South Sarasota 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,357 | $1,200 | $10,000+ |
| South Sarasota 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,179 | $850 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about South Sarasota
How much are Studio apartments in South Sarasota?
There are currently 249 Studio Apartments in South Sarasota with rent ranges from $1,290 to $5,470 with an average price of $1,807.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om South Sarasota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in South Sarasota ranges from $1,095 to $8,627 with an average monthly rent of $1,996.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in South Sarasota c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in South Sarasota range from $1,325 to $12,533.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,482.
How expensive are South Sarasota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 152 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in South Sarasota on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,200 to $26,250 - averaging $3,357 for the location.
